Transaction

291bdfce09d42981e7d086a0cd19413043de3dfd30272e2840e77b2e177aac97
320,172 confirmations
Timestamp
1582080505
Block618,024
Fee5,395 sats
Fee rate32.7 sats/vB
view on mempool.space

Inputs & Outputs